A Brief History of Shipping Containers
Shipping containers transformed the transport of products when they were initially presented in the 1950s. Before their adoption, cargo transport mishandled, typically requiring several dealing with processes that could lead to damage and theft. The standardized container design permitted smooth loading, dumping, and stacking onto ships, trucks, and trains. Today, their value continues to grow together with the rise of worldwide trade, e-commerce, and logistics networks.
Types of New Shipping Containers
The modern shipping container can be found in numerous sizes and types, each created for particular functions. Some of the new competitors in the market consist of:
| Container Type | Description | Normal Uses |
|---|---|---|
| Standard Dry Box | Most common, used for general cargo. | Clothing, electronics, machinery |
| Reefer Container | Temperature-controlled for perishable goods. | Food, pharmaceuticals |
| Open Top Container | Accessible from the top; ideal for big items. | Machinery, construction materials |
| Flat Rack Container | Created for heavy loads that require to be protected. | Cars, heavy equipment |
| Tank Container | Used for carrying liquids and gases. | Chemicals, food, and drinks |
| High Cube Container | Taller than basic containers, providing more volume. | Bulk items, construction materials |
| Ventilated Container | Equipped with ventilation for natural materials. | Logs, fruits, vegetables |
| Insulated Container | Maintains internal temperature, but not refrigerated. | Pharmaceuticals, sensitive materials |
Innovations in Shipping Container Design
Current developments in shipping containers concentrate on boosting security, decreasing costs, and enhancing ecological footprints. Some noteworthy developments include:
Smart Technology Integration: Many new shipping containers are geared up with GPS and IoT sensing units, enabling real-time tracking of location and conditions. This innovation likewise helps in monitoring temperature level, humidity, and tampering.
Sustainable Materials: Advances in products science have led to the development of containers made from environment-friendly materials, decreasing the ecological effect associated with shipping.
Modular Designs: These containers are designed for simple reconfiguration, allowing them to be adapted for different uses, from retail spaces to emergency situation shelters.
Energy Efficiency: New styles include features that reduce energy consumption, such as solar panels set up on the roofing systems of refrigerated containers.
Boosted Security Features: With increasing cargo theft, innovations like biometric locks and advanced locking systems are becoming more common.
